Germaine de Capuccini – Multi-Regenerating Rose Hip Oil

laras tuesdayThe weather in the UK has gone a bit crazy… don't you agree? The team at The Amazing Blog is wrapped up in winter coats, wearing sunglasses and carrying an umbrella around as you never know what to expect. And with these sudden changes in temperature it's really making our skin suffer. Our hands are extra dry – we have changed hand creams for balms - and our complexions do not look as bright and feel a bit tight… never a good sign. Our pals at Germaine de Capuccini recently treated us to one of their latest product launches, the Multi-Regenerating Rose Hip Oil. An oil rich in fatty acids that promises to rejuvenate and plump dehydrated skin? Oh yes please.

Rose Hip oil is known for its many amazing properties, it works wonders on mature and dry skins and it assists dehydrated skins. It also helps soothing and balancing blemish-prone skins, healing burns and it also lightens scaring and marks. Germaine de Capuccini’s offering is light in consistency but feels nourishing and rich on the skin. Best applied in the evening before your moisturiser of choice it will result in glowy, healthy and balanced skin the morning after. This Multi-Regenerating Rose Hip Oil can also be mixed with body lotions and butters for that extra boost of hydration; it’s especially good for areas prone to dryness such as elbows and knees.

The packaging on this oil is just perfect, it comes with a pump that dispenses the right amount of product, it’s travel-friendly and also clear; which allows you to see how much product you have left. Overall, Germaine de Capuccini’s Multi-Regenerating Rose Hip Oil is a winner, and although it’s a bit fragranced, it has worked wonders to rebalance our dull and dehydrated complexions.

You can purchase this small gem from Germaine de Capuccini’s website. 30 ml for £34.95.

Lucy Annabella Organics - Argan & Bergamot Organic Treatment Oil

Lucy Annabella blog pic

I have to hold my hands up and admit I am totally obsessed with any product that claims to moisturise or hydrate the skin, so when The Amazing Blog was sent the Lucy Annabella Argan and Bergamot Organic Treatment Oil, I jumped at the chance to try it. With all-natural, 100% organic ingredients, I hoped this would put an end to my constant search for the perfect moisturiser, and well, was I was right!

Not only is the oil completely natural, but it is also rich in Vitamin E and the skin nourishing ingredient Argan. Lucy Annabella Argan and Bergamot Organic Treatment Oil is also full of essential oils, including lemon, bergamot, lavender, sesame, avocado, apricot and cypress.  With this blend of ingredients, and a glorious scent of rosemary extract, this oil smells too good to be true.

Designed to awaken the body and revive tired skin, this oil works perfectly when applied in the morning. I love using this after my daily morning shower and find as it absorbs almost instantly, my skin is left feeling fresh and hydrated all day. What I love most about this oil is that it leaves my skin soft and moisturised without that greasy residue many oils leave. Its quick drying time is perfect for the mornings, as no one particularly wants to be standing around waiting for their skin to dry, especially when rushing off to work!  If you’re not a morning person, I’ve found the oil is also great in the evenings when you have more time to spend pampering yourself before bed.  The following morning, you will wake up with refreshed, soft skin.

You can purchase 125 grams of this oil for £38 from the Lucy Annabella website, here.

Sparcel - Vitality Box

Sparcel Horizontal PictureAs the January blues are now coming to an end and our New Year’s resolutions are well underway, some of us at The Amazing Blog  are continually on the quest for a healthier lifestyle. Bearing this in mind we have searched out something rather special. We have discovered the Vitality Box, an organic detoxifying spa treatment by Sparcel. It is a blend of Pink Himalayan Salt, Cypress, Frankincense, Geranium, Grapefruit and Juniper which help get your lymph system flowing in order to enhance your body’s natural detox process. The Himalayan salts alone are loaded with Calcium, Potassium and Iron which are necessary to lead a healthy lifestyle.

 The Vitality Box is only one of five other detox boxes; Vitality, Relax, Smile, Ache and Cold+ Flu. Sparcel also offers customers the opportunity to request detox boxes tailored to their personal needs.

 These Natural Organic Spa Detox Treatments are delivered on a weekly or monthly basis to the luxury of your home. ‘Prepared by hand with love’ Sparcel products are created with 100% Pink Himalayan Salt, Olive and Sunflower Seed oils. 

 The Sparcel box includes a full body scrub and body or foot soak, an organic cotton muslin t-bag, natural loofa and organic wash cloth. Also included are tips and instructions for a clean lifestyle from The Book, which was written by Linde, the creator of Sparcel. The Book explains the foundation and philosophy for all Sparcel products.  The box sets are great gifts for both men and women since they are unisex. Sparcel products can be found here with the Vitality Box at £12.50 weekly or £14.00 for a monthly subscription. What a great way to kick start the New Year with a cleaner, revitalised you!

Mendill - Organic Towelettes

mendill

If you feel like you’re always on the go like us at The Amazing Blog, what we’re about to introduce you to will change your life… Maybe not change, but definitely enhance. Mendill Towelettes are small, individually wrapped wet wipes that will fit perfectly in the smallest of bags and pockets; which make them perfect if, like me, you have to commute into a big city daily.

This everyday health and beauty essential is ultra versatile and you can use them for pretty much anything and everything. They effectively remove all traces of make-up, soothe stings, scratches and sunburn, sanitise surfaces and can also be used as a refreshing reviver if you need a little lift! These wipes are so natural they are baby-friendly, meaning they moisturise skin unlike many other wipes.

These multi-purpose wipes come in five different scents: lavender, eucalyptus, orange, lemon and tangerine.  Trust me when I say the aroma is incredible. Even when I don’t need a wipe, I find excuses to use them so I can smell the glorious scents - they are refreshing and a definite mood enhancer!

These soft, 100% organic cotton wipes are cold-pressed to preserve their natural properties, and are also anti-bacterial, meaning you can easily wipe away any dirt and bacteria. Needless to say, I can only imagine how amazing these are going to be during summer and festival season!

Not only are these wipes a daily essential, the Mendill brand is a member of 1% for the planet.  This growing movement consists of companies who donate 1% of their profit to support environmental causes. To feel refreshed and help support the planet, you can buy a box of 20 for £10 from Love Lula here.

Just Bee - Nourishing Hand Cream

Just Bee Blog

It is no secret that we at The Amazing Blog love everything and anything to do with bees. With the UK’s increasingly volatile weather systems, and a particularly brutal summertime, the British bee has recently suffered. With the dramatically declining numbers, to find out how you can help, see: Help Save The Bees and The Beekeepers Association. Such is the nationwide concern that even our Exec Ed, Edwina keeps toying with idea of putting a hive on her central London roof terrace! Therefore, we’re extremely happy to introduce you to our latest find Just Bee.

Just Bee is a family owned enterprise producing luxury skincare and scented candles. They have a 55 year tradition of beekeeping in the family and keep 125 hives, dotted around rural West Somerset. With beeswax and honey harvested from their family bees, helps to keep their products as natural as possible and the selected scents used come from essential oils and are handmade on our farm.  Something you might not know is that both the Egyptians and Romans used beeswax on their skin - this is well-documented. Not only does beeswax act as a natural anti-inflammatory, it is also antibacterial, anti-allergenic and contains vitamin A. It is naturally hydrating and particularly good for sufferers of eczema or psoriasis. We mustn't forget to mention that Just Bee not only produces skincare but candles too.

We picked the Ultra Nourishing Hand Cream to try. Made with a combination of beeswax and honey, the cream seals moisture into the skin and is anti-bacterial, anti-inflammatory and anti-allergenic. It unscented and also has added rosehip and sweet almond oil, which helps to rejuvenate the skin with its anti-aging properties. Best of all it's Fragrance-free and the natural ingredients leave hands silky soft with a gentle scent of honey. It has become a firm favourite as it is not only rich and moisturising for our hands but also for lips too! We like multipurpose products and this certainly has proved to be just that.
